namespace Symfony\Component\OptionsResolver;
|
|
|
|
use Symfony\Component\OptionsResolver\Exception\OptionDefinitionException;
|
|
|
|
/**
|
|
* Container for resolving inter-dependent options.
|
|
*
|
|
* @author Bernhard Schussek <bschussek@gmail.com>
|
|
*/
|
|
class Options implements \ArrayAccess, \Iterator, \Countable
|
|
{
|
|
/**
|
|
* A list of option values and LazyOption instances.
|
|
* @var array
|
|
*/
|
|
private $options = array();
|
|
|
|
/**
|
|
* A list storing the names of all LazyOption instances as keys.
|
|
* @var array
|
|
*/
|
|
private $lazy = array();
|
|
|
|
/**
|
|
* A list of Boolean locks for each LazyOption.
|
|
* @var array
|
|
*/
|
|
private $lock = array();
|
|
|
|
/**
|
|
* Whether at least one option has already been read.
|
|
*
|
|
* Once read, the options cannot be changed anymore. This is
|
|
* necessary in order to avoid inconsistencies during the resolving
|
|
* process. If any option is changed after being read, all evaluated
|
|
* lazy options that depend on this option would become invalid.
|
|
*
|
|
* @var Boolean
|
|
*/
|
|
private $reading = false;
|
|
|
|
/**
|
|
* Sets the value of a given option.
|
|
*
|
|
* You can set lazy options by passing a closure with the following
|
|
* signature:
|
|
*
|
|
* <code>
|
|
* function (Options $options)
|
|
* </code>
|
|
*
|
|
* This closure will be evaluated once the option is read using
|
|
* {@link get()}. The closure has access to the resolved values of
|
|
* other options through the passed {@link Options} instance.
|
|
*
|
|
* @param string $option The name of the option.
|
|
* @param mixed $value The value of the option.
|
|
*
|
|
* @throws OptionDefinitionException If options have already been read.
|
|
* Once options are read, the container
|
|
* becomes immutable.
|
|
*/
|
|
public function set($option, $value)
|
|
{
|
|
// Setting is not possible once an option is read, because then lazy
|
|
// options could manipulate the state of the object, leading to
|
|
// inconsistent results.
|
|
if ($this->reading) {
|
|
throw new OptionDefinitionException('Options cannot be set anymore once options have been read.');
|
|
}
|
|
|
|
// Setting is equivalent to overloading while discarding the previous
|
|
// option value
|
|
unset($this->options[$option]);
|
|
|
|
$this->overload($option, $value);
|
|
}
|
|
|
|
/**
|
|
* Replaces the contents of the container with the given options.
|
|
*
|
|
* This method is a shortcut for {@link clear()} with subsequent
|
|
* calls to {@link set()}.
|
|
*
|
|
* @param array $options The options to set.
|
|
*
|
|
* @throws OptionDefinitionException If options have already been read.
|
|
* Once options are read, the container
|
|
* becomes immutable.
|
|
*/
|
|
public function replace(array $options)
|
|
{
|
|
if ($this->reading) {
|
|
throw new OptionDefinitionException('Options cannot be replaced anymore once options have been read.');
|
|
}
|
|
|
|
$this->options = array();
|
|
|
|
foreach ($options as $option => $value) {
|
|
$this->set($option, $value);
|
|
}
|
|
}
|
|
|
|
/**
|
|
* Overloads the value of a given option.
|
|
*
|
|
* Contrary to {@link set()}, this method keeps the previous default
|
|
* value of the option so that you can access it if you pass a closure.
|
|
* Passed closures should have the following signature:
|
|
*
|
|
* <code>
|
|
* function (Options $options, $value)
|
|
* </code>
|
|
*
|
|
* The second parameter passed to the closure is the current default
|
|
* value of the option.
|
|
*
|
|
* @param string $option The option name.
|
|
* @param mixed $value The option value.
|
|
*
|
|
* @throws OptionDefinitionException If options have already been read.
|
|
* Once options are read, the container
|
|
* becomes immutable.
|
|
*/
|
|
public function overload($option, $value)
|
|
{
|
|
if ($this->reading) {
|
|
throw new OptionDefinitionException('Options cannot be overloaded anymore once options have been read.');
|
|
}
|
|
|
|
// Reset lazy flag and locks by default
|
|
unset($this->lock[$option]);
|
|
unset($this->lazy[$option]);
|
|
|
|
// If an option is a closure that should be evaluated lazily, store it
|
|
// inside a LazyOption instance.
|
|
if (self::isEvaluatedLazily($value)) {
|
|
$currentValue = isset($this->options[$option]) ? $this->options[$option] : null;
|
|
$value = new LazyOption($value, $currentValue);
|
|
|
|
// Store locks for lazy options to detect cyclic dependencies
|
|
$this->lock[$option] = false;
|
|
|
|
// Store which options are lazy for more efficient resolving
|
|
$this->lazy[$option] = true;
|
|
}
|
|
|
|
$this->options[$option] = $value;
|
|
}
|
|
|
|
/**
|
|
* Returns the value of the given option.
|
|
*
|
|
* If the option was a lazy option, it is evaluated now.
|
|
*
|
|
* @param string $option The option name.
|
|
*
|
|
* @return mixed The option value.
|
|
*
|
|
* @throws \OutOfBoundsException If the option does not exist.
|
|
* @throws OptionDefinitionException If a cyclic dependency is detected
|
|
* between two lazy options.
|
|
*/
|
|
public function get($option)
|
|
{
|
|
$this->reading = true;
|
|
|
|
if (!array_key_exists($option, $this->options)) {
|
|
throw new \OutOfBoundsException('The option "' . $option . '" does not exist.');
|
|
}
|
|
|
|
if (isset($this->lazy[$option])) {
|
|
$this->resolve($option);
|
|
}
|
|
|
|
return $this->options[$option];
|
|
}
|
|
|
|
/**
|
|
* Returns whether the given option exists.
|
|
*
|
|
* @param string $option The option name.
|
|
*
|
|
* @return Boolean Whether the option exists.
|
|
*/
|
|
public function has($option)
|
|
{
|
|
return isset($this->options[$option]);
|
|
}
|
|
|
|
/**
|
|
* Removes the option with the given name.
|
|
*
|
|
* @param string $option The option name.
|
|
*
|
|
* @throws OptionDefinitionException If options have already been read.
|
|
* Once options are read, the container
|
|
* becomes immutable.
|
|
*/
|
|
public function remove($option)
|
|
{
|
|
if ($this->reading) {
|
|
throw new OptionDefinitionException('Options cannot be removed anymore once options have been read.');
|
|
}
|
|
|
|
unset($this->options[$option]);
|
|
unset($this->lock[$option]);
|
|
unset($this->lazy[$option]);
|
|
}
|
|
|
|
/**
|
|
* Removes all options.
|
|
*
|
|
* @throws OptionDefinitionException If options have already been read.
|
|
* Once options are read, the container
|
|
* becomes immutable.
|
|
*/
|
|
public function clear()
|
|
{
|
|
if ($this->reading) {
|
|
throw new OptionDefinitionException('Options cannot be cleared anymore once options have been read.');
|
|
}
|
|
|
|
$this->options = array();
|
|
$this->lock = array();
|
|
$this->lazy = array();
|
|
}
|
|
|
|
/**
|
|
* Returns the values of all options.
|
|
*
|
|
* Lazy options are evaluated at this point.
|
|
*
|
|
* @return array The option values.
|
|
*/
|
|
public function all()
|
|
{
|
|
$this->reading = true;
|
|
|
|
// Create a copy because resolve() modifies the array
|
|
$lazy = $this->lazy;
|
|
|
|
foreach ($lazy as $option => $isLazy) {
|
|
$this->resolve($option);
|
|
}
|
|
|
|
return $this->options;
|
|
}
|
|
|
|
/**
|
|
* Equivalent to {@link has()}.
|
|
*
|
|
* @param string $option The option name.
|
|
*
|
|
* @return Boolean Whether the option exists.
|
|
*
|
|
* @see \ArrayAccess::offsetExists()
|
|
*/
|
|
public function offsetExists($option)
|
|
{
|
|
return $this->has($option);
|
|
}
|
|
|
|
/**
|
|
* Equivalent to {@link get()}.
|
|
*
|
|
* @param string $option The option name.
|
|
*
|
|
* @return mixed The option value.
|
|
*
|
|
* @throws \OutOfBoundsException If the option does not exist.
|
|
* @throws OptionDefinitionException If a cyclic dependency is detected
|
|
* between two lazy options.
|
|
*
|
|
* @see \ArrayAccess::offsetGet()
|
|
*/
|
|
public function offsetGet($option)
|
|
{
|
|
return $this->get($option);
|
|
}
|
|
|
|
/**
|
|
* Equivalent to {@link set()}.
|
|
*
|
|
* @param string $option The name of the option.
|
|
* @param mixed $value The value of the option. May be a closure with a
|
|
* signature as defined in DefaultOptions::add().
|
|
*
|
|
* @throws OptionDefinitionException If options have already been read.
|
|
* Once options are read, the container
|
|
* becomes immutable.
|
|
*
|
|
* @see \ArrayAccess::offsetSet()
|
|
*/
|
|
public function offsetSet($option, $value)
|
|
{
|
|
$this->set($option, $value);
|
|
}
|
|
|
|
/**
|
|
* Equivalent to {@link remove()}.
|
|
*
|
|
* @param string $option The option name.
|
|
*
|
|
* @throws OptionDefinitionException If options have already been read.
|
|
* Once options are read, the container
|
|
* becomes immutable.
|
|
*
|
|
* @see \ArrayAccess::offsetUnset()
|
|
*/
|
|
public function offsetUnset($option)
|
|
{
|
|
$this->remove($option);
|
|
}
|
|
|
|
/**
|
|
* {@inheritdoc}
|
|
*/
|
|
public function current()
|
|
{
|
|
return $this->offsetGet($this->key());
|
|
}
|
|
|
|
/**
|
|
* {@inheritdoc}
|
|
*/
|
|
public function next()
|
|
{
|
|
next($this->options);
|
|
}
|
|
|
|
/**
|
|
* {@inheritdoc}
|
|
*/
|
|
public function key()
|
|
{
|
|
return key($this->options);
|
|
}
|
|
|
|
/**
|
|
* {@inheritdoc}
|
|
*/
|
|
public function valid()
|
|
{
|
|
return null !== $this->key();
|
|
}
|
|
|
|
/**
|
|
* {@inheritdoc}
|
|
*/
|
|
public function rewind()
|
|
{
|
|
reset($this->options);
|
|
}
|
|
|
|
/**
|
|
* {@inheritdoc}
|
|
*/
|
|
public function count()
|
|
{
|
|
return count($this->options);
|
|
}
|
|
|
|
/**
|
|
* Evaluates the given option if it is a lazy option.
|
|
*
|
|
* The evaluated value is written into the options array. The closure for
|
|
* evaluating the option is discarded afterwards.
|
|
*
|
|
* @param string $option The option to evaluate.
|
|
*
|
|
* @throws OptionDefinitionException If the option has a cyclic dependency
|
|
* on another option.
|
|
*/
|
|
private function resolve($option)
|
|
{
|
|
if ($this->options[$option] instanceof LazyOption) {
|
|
if ($this->lock[$option]) {
|
|
$conflicts = array_keys(array_filter($this->lock, function ($locked) {
|
|
return $locked;
|
|
}));
|
|
|
|
throw new OptionDefinitionException('The options "' . implode('", "',
|
|
$conflicts) . '" have a cyclic dependency.');
|
|
}
|
|
|
|
$this->lock[$option] = true;
|
|
$this->options[$option] = $this->options[$option]->evaluate($this);
|
|
$this->lock[$option] = false;
|
|
|
|
// The option now isn't lazy anymore
|
|
unset($this->lazy[$option]);
|
|
}
|
|
}
|
|
|
|
/**
|
|
* Returns whether the option is a lazy option closure.
|
|
*
|
|
* Lazy option closure expect an {@link Options} instance
|
|
* in their first parameter.
|
|
*
|
|
* @param mixed $value The option value to test.
|
|
*
|
|
* @return Boolean Whether it is a lazy option closure.
|
|
*/
|
|
static private function isEvaluatedLazily($value)
|
|
{
|
|
if (!$value instanceof \Closure) {
|
|
return false;
|
|
}
|
|
|
|
$reflClosure = new \ReflectionFunction($value);
|
|
$params = $reflClosure->getParameters();
|
|
|
|
if (count($params) < 1) {
|
|
return false;
|
|
}
|
|
|
|
if (null === $params[0]->getClass()) {
|
|
return false;
|
|
}
|
|
|
|
return __CLASS__ === $params[0]->getClass()->name;
|
|
}
|
|
}
